Unlocking Potential: The Power of a Robust Mentorship Program in the Workplace

Writer's picture: Jen PattersonJen Patterson



A strong mentorship program has the potential to transform the professional journey for individuals and organizations. By nurturing talent, accelerating learning, and fostering personal growth, an effective mentor program becomes a catalyst for success. In this blog post, we will explore the significance of establishing a robust mentor program at work and the valuable benefits it brings to both mentees and mentors.


  • Accelerating Growth and Development: A well-crafted mentor program acts as a catalyst for growth and development, propelling mentees forward on their professional path. By leveraging their experience and expertise, mentors offer invaluable insights, share lessons learned, and provide practical guidance. This accelerates the acquisition of essential skills, knowledge, and competencies, equipping mentees to overcome challenges and seize opportunities with greater proficiency. Mentees benefit from an expedited learning curve, advancing their careers at an enhanced pace.


  • Cultivating Confidence and Self-Efficacy: Having a mentor by their side significantly boosts mentees' confidence and self-efficacy. Mentors serve as role models, offering encouragement and validation, and helping mentees build belief in their own abilities. Through regular feedback and constructive guidance, mentors instill purpose and confidence in their mentees, empowering them to embrace new challenges with conviction. The mentor-mentee relationship becomes a safe space for exploration, advice-seeking, and the motivation to push beyond comfort zones.


  • Sharing Knowledge and Expanding Networks: A mentor program facilitates knowledge sharing and expands professional networks. Mentors bring a wealth of experience, insights, and industry connections that they willingly share with mentees. This exposure to diverse perspectives, best practices, and valuable resources broadens mentees' horizons. Moreover, mentors can introduce mentees to their networks, opening doors to new opportunities, collaborations, and meaningful professional relationships. The mentor program becomes a hub for cultivating a culture of continuous learning and networking within the organization.


  • Enhancing Retention and Talent Development: A robust mentor program directly impacts employee retention and talent development. When individuals feel supported and invested in, their engagement and commitment to the organization strengthen. Through personalized guidance and attention from experienced mentors, mentees develop a sense of belonging and loyalty. Additionally, organizations foster a pipeline of skilled individuals ready to assume leadership roles by nurturing talent from within. This reduces the reliance on external recruitment, promotes internal growth, and ensures effective succession planning.


  • Preserving Organizational Wisdom: Mentorship is vital in transferring organizational knowledge and preserving institutional wisdom. Seasoned mentors pass down institutional knowledge, company values, and specific practices to mentees, ensuring the continuity of organizational culture and processes. This knowledge transfer safeguards against the loss of valuable insights when employees retire or transition to other roles. A well-established mentor program serves as a mechanism for preserving and perpetuating organizational knowledge across generations.


A robust mentorship program serves as a powerful driver of growth, learning, and success in the workplace. By establishing a culture of mentorship, organizations empower individuals to unlock their full potential, foster a sense of belonging, and nurture a talented workforce. Mentors become influential figures, shaping the careers and lives of mentees through guidance, support, and wisdom.
